What Does A Swollen Bump On Leg Indicate?

Question: I had a bump on my leg yesterday and it start swelling and looked like a buise it ahappen quickly and I was worried thats a blood cloth speciallt after noticing aome blood vessels start bruising from time to time . now I have another one on top of the first one amd its not bruised or anything just a bump . what could it be I ? its not caused by an injury or anything because I was sitting and watchi a movie and I felt a sting and looked XXXXXXX and it was there

Brief Answer: Low platelet Detailed Answer: Hello, Thanks for the query and photographs. It is looking like a bruise you might be having a low platelet count and hence you are developing these bruises. Get your platelet levels, bleeding and clotting time checked. Sometimes spontaneous bruising might be associated with XXXXXXX systemic conditions. I suggest you to get a thorough check up done. you can use oint thrombophob to get a faster relief.
